JavaScript实现加权平均分计算程序

版权申诉
0 下载量 183 浏览量 更新于2024-10-22 收藏 3KB RAR 举报
资源摘要信息:"js.rar_加权代码_平均分" 在计算机编程和数据分析领域,加权平均分是一个常见的计算方式,用于根据不同的权重来计算各项成绩的平均值。权重通常反映的是各项成绩的重要程度或占比,这在统计学、教育评估、财务分析等多个领域都有广泛的应用。本资源提供的“js.rar_加权代码_平均分”是一个通过JavaScript编写的计算加权平均分的程序代码。 根据描述,这个程序代码的功能是实现加权平均分的计算,虽然功能简单,但其设计思路和实现逻辑对于初学者来说具有很好的借鉴意义,是一个学习JavaScript编程和理解加权平均分概念的实用示例。 让我们来分析一下这个资源可能包含的知识点: 1. **JavaScript编程基础**:要理解和运行这个加权平均分的计算代码,首先需要具备一定的JavaScript基础知识,包括变量声明、数据类型、函数定义、条件判断、循环控制等。 2. **理解加权平均分概念**:在实现代码之前,我们需要明白加权平均分是如何计算的。加权平均分是由各个成绩与其对应的权重值的乘积之和,再除以所有权重值的总和得到的。其数学公式通常表示为: \[ \text{加权平均分} = \frac{\sum (成绩_i \times 权重_i)}{\sum 权重_i} \] 3. **代码逻辑实现**:编写加权平均分的JavaScript代码时,需要考虑到如何接收输入(如成绩和对应的权重),如何进行计算,以及如何返回或展示计算结果。这可能涉及到数组的使用、循环结构的控制,以及异常情况(如权重之和为零)的处理。 4. **编程结构和风格**:一个完整的程序通常包括了数据的输入、处理和输出三个基本部分。对于这个加权平均分的计算程序,我们应该可以识别出这些部分,并理解作者是如何组织代码的,包括变量命名、函数划分和注释说明等。 5. **数据封装与文件结构**:资源提供的压缩包文件名称列表显示了若干个不同类型的文件,如.frm、.frx、.txt和.vbp、.vbw文件,这些可能是与特定的开发环境或应用程序相关联的文件。例如,.frm和.frx文件通常与Visual Basic程序相关,.vbp和.vbw文件可能与VB6(Visual Basic 6.0)项目相关。虽然这些文件类型与JavaScript代码的直接关系不大,但它们可能包含了与代码运行相关的环境配置信息或额外资源。 综上所述,本资源的加权平均分JavaScript代码是一个教育性质的编程实例,非常适合用于学习基础编程技能和理解加权平均分的计算方法。通过分析和运行这段代码,不仅可以加深对加权平均分概念的理解,还可以提高编程实践能力和代码组织能力。对于想要在实际项目中应用JavaScript进行数据分析的开发者而言,本资源提供了很好的起点。